The creators of the video game "Dispatch" have shared insights about the extensive collaboration with actor Aaron Paul, who plays the lead role. The process was grueling and stretched over two years, leading to concerns that Paul might not agree to return if he had known the full extent of the commitment. As Paul established a rapport with the game's creators, his involvement became integral to its success, especially after he received positive feedback from fans in France. As "Dispatch" has garnered over two million sales, discussions about a potential second season are underway, highlighting the importance of Paul's renewed interest in the franchise.

"Dispatch" is a narrative-driven game developed by AdHoc Studio, known for incorporating rich storytelling and voice acting. It has been successful in capturing a unique audience, partly thanks to the recognizable voice of Aaron Paul, best known for his role in "Breaking Bad." The game mixes elements of adventure and comedy, appealing to fans of narrative video games and contributing to the rising popularity of indie titles in the gaming market.
